#0c8d02 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#0c8d02 is composed of 4.7% red, 55.3%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 98.6%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 115.7 degrees, a saturation of 97.2% and a lightness of 28%. #0c8d02 color hex could be obtained by blending #18ff04 with #001b00. Closest websafe color is: #009900.

● #0c8d02 color description : Dark lime green.
The hexadecimal color #0c8d02 has RGB values of R:12, G:141, B:2 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.99,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 822530.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000600 is the darkest color, while #f2fff1 is the lightest one.
